HB 2622, 78th R.S.
Relating to certain governmental agency and private entity access to and use of criminal history record information maintained by the Department of Public Safety.

Last action: Effective on 9/1/03

Author: Ray Allen
Sponsor: Bob Deuell

Session Law Chapter:
Acts 2003, 78th R.S.,ch. 296, General and Special Laws of Texas

Bill Analyses:
Enrolled (Senate Research Center)
Engrossed (Senate Research Center)

Subjects:
Courts--General
CRIMINAL RECORDS
Fire Fighters & Police--General
State Agencies, Boards & Commissions

House Committee: State Affairs (Jerry Madden, Kenny Marchant, Byron Cook, John Davis, Gary Elkins, Dan Gattis, Toby Goodman, Glenn Lewis, Mike Villarreal)
Senate Committee: Criminal Justice (John Whitmire, John Carona, Rodney Ellis, Juan Hinojosa, Steve Ogden, Bill Ratliff, Kel Seliger, Tommy Williams)
